Hello,

I am looking for more information on James Cronan (Cronin) and Catherine Farrill (Farrell).  I am hoping to connect with someone that might be researching the same family. I'm looking for more information on James and Catherine (DOBs, DODs, Marriage, Parents etc.)

These are their Children...
(That I have found)

James Cronan b. 1848 – Limerick
John Cronan b. 1850 – Aglish, Castlebar, Co. Mayo
Timothy Cronan b.1852 – Oughaval, Castlebar, Co. Mayo
Catherine Cronan b. 1855 – Aglish, Castlebar, Co. Mayo
Ellen Cronan b.1858 – b. Castlebar, Co. Mayo
Mary Ann Cronan b.1860 Aglish, Castlebar, Co. Mayo

Given that their first son was born in Limerick it's possible that is where they were originally from.
Mary Ann Cronan is our direct ancestor.  She later moved to Glasgow, Scotland where she lived the rest of her life.
